Working without supervision (and with extensive latitude for independent judgment) design, develop, document, test, and debug new and existing software systems and/or applications for market sale or large-scale proprietary software for external use by customers. Serve as a technical expert on development projects. Participate in full development life cycle including requirements analysis and design. Write technical specifications based on conceptual design and stated business requirements. Support, maintain, and document software functionality. Identify and evaluate new technologies for implementation. Analyze code to find causes of errors and revise programs as needed. Participate in software design meetings and analyze user needs to determine technical requirements. Consult with end user to prototype, refine, test, and debug programs to meet needs. We perform background and pre-employment drug screening after an offer has been extended and prior to hire for all positions. As part of this process records may be verified and information checked with agencies including but not limited to the Social Security Administration, criminal courts, federal, state, and county repositories of criminal records, Department of Motor Vehicles and credit bureaus. Pursuant with sec 1033 of the Violent Crime Control and Law Enforcement Act of 1994, individuals who have been convicted of a felony crime involving dishonesty or breach of trust are prohibited from working in the insurance industry unless they obtain written consent from their state insurance commissioner. Additionally, we are a Drug Free Workplace. A pre-employment drug screen will be required and any offer is contingent upon satisfactory drug testing results.
